Mold is a type of fungus that exists naturally in the environment, playing an vital ecological role in breaking down dead organic matter outdoors. However, when mold takes hold inside homes and commercial buildings, it becomes a significant threat to both human health and structural integrity. Mold reproduces by releasing microscopic spores that float through the air, undetectable, until they land on surfaces with adequate moisture and organic material to support growth. Once settled, a mold colony can spread rapidly, often appearing behind walls, beneath flooring, and inside HVAC systems where it remains hidden until significant damage has already occurred.
The health risks associated with indoor mold exposure are well documented by medical researchers and public health authorities. Mold spores act as strong allergens, triggering symptoms including nasal congestion, eye irritation, skin rashes, and respiratory distress in vulnerable individuals. People with asthma often experience increased symptoms and higher attack frequency when living or working in mold-contaminated environments. Certain mold species, particularly Stachybotrys chartarum, commonly called black mold, produce mycotoxins that can cause more severe health effects including chronic fatigue, persistent headaches, and neurological symptoms. Children, elderly individuals, and those with compromised immune systems face elevated risks from mold exposure, making prompt professional remediation critical for protecting vulnerable household members.
Beyond health concerns, mold actively damages the materials that form your propertys structure. Mold feeds on cellulose-based materials including wood framing, drywall paper, ceiling tiles, and carpet backing, breaking down these components as it grows. Many property owners wonder whether they can manage mold cleanup themselves using consumer products available at local hardware stores. While small surface mold patches on non-porous materials may be treatable with proper precautions, attempting DIY remediation on extensive mold growth typically exacerbates the issue. Disturbing established mold colonies without proper containment spreads enormous quantities of spores into the air, contaminating previously unaffected areas throughout your property. Consumer-grade cleaning products cannot penetrate porous materials where mold grows, leaving hidden growth that quickly returns after surface cleaning. Professional mold remediation involves industry-grade containment barriers, commercial-grade air filtration, and thorough removal of contaminated materials that DIY approaches simply cannot replicate.
Understanding what triggers mold growth in properties across Howard Brook, New Brunswick helps homeowners and business owners recognize conditions requiring professional attention. Common causes of mold contamination include:
- Leaking pipes inside walls that create persistent moisture invisible from living spaces
- High humidity in basements or crawl spaces where air circulation is limited
- Storm and flood damage common in Howard Brook, New Brunswick during severe weather seasons
- Poor attic ventilation trapping moisture and condensation near roof structures
- HVAC condensation issues creating wet conditions in ductwork and air handling equipment
- Wet insulation from roof leaks or exterior water intrusion
- Foundation moisture from improper grading or failed waterproofing systems

Step 3: Containment Using Professional Barriers
Before disturbing any mold growth, our technicians establish industry-standard containment barriers to isolate the contaminated area from the rest of your property. Mold remediation inevitably disturbs established colonies, releasing massive quantities of spores that would quickly spread contamination throughout your home without proper containment. Our containment protocols prevent this cross-contamination, protecting unaffected areas and limiting the overall scope of remediation required.
Containment begins with closing off all doorways, vents, and openings connecting the work area to other spaces using thick plastic barriers and industrial-grade tape. We install negative air machines that create lower air pressure within the contained space, ensuring that any air leakage flows inward rather than outward, preventing spores from escaping into clean areas. Technicians working within containment wear appropriate personal protective equipment including respiratory protection, disposable coveralls, and gloves to prevent both health risks and cross-contamination on clothing.
Warning signs and physical barriers keep unauthorized entry from occurring by family members, staff, or pets during active remediation. This is one of the most common questions from homeowners and business owners in Howard Brook, New Brunswick is whether they can handle mold themselves. The answer varies with the size and location of the mold contamination. Very small mold patches on hard surfaces such as glass, tile, or metal can sometimes be removed safely using proper safety measures, including respiratory protection, gloves, and adequate ventilation.
However, mold covering more than approximately ten square feet, any mold on soft, absorbent surfaces, mold in hidden areas such as behind walls or under flooring, or mold caused by sewage or water damage requires professional remediation.
Attempting to clean significant mold growth without industry-standard containment and proper tools typically spreads spores throughout your property, turning a localized problem into whole-house contamination. Additionally, household cleaners cannot penetrate porous materials where mold establishes, meaning mold will likely return quickly.

Concerns about toxic black mold, scientifically known as Stachybotrys chartarum, are frequent among homeowners who discover mold growth. However, identifying black mold by sight is more complicated than many assume. While Stachybotrys typically appears dark green to black with a distinctive slimy texture when wet, many other common mold species, including Cladosporium and Aspergillus spp., can also appear dark-colored. Conversely, Stachybotrys can sometimes appear greenish-gray depending on conditions and age.
The only reliable way to identify specific mold species is through laboratory analysis of samples collected from your property. If you are concerned about black mold, Harper Mold Services can take samples during our assessment and submit them to accredited labs for species identification.

In many cases, the first sign of mold is a distinct odor that homeowners and business owners often notice before spotting mold visually. Mold metabolic processes release MVOCs that create musty, earthy, or stale odors similar to the smell of wet wood, decaying leaves, or old paper. These odors often become more noticeable during humid weather when mold is most active and may be most noticeable in enclosed spaces like closets, basements, or rooms with poor ventilation.
Importantly, mold odor without visible growth often indicates hidden contamination behind walls, beneath flooring, or in hidden areas. Insurance coverage for mold remediation can differ greatly depending on the details of your insurance policy, the origin of contamination, and your insurance carrier’s practices. Most homeowner’s insurance policies in Howard Brook, New Brunswick cover mold remediation when contamination results from a sudden, accidental event such as burst pipes, storm-related water intrusion, or appliance failures. However, mold caused by long-term issues like chronic leaks, poor ventilation, or neglected humidity problems may not be covered because it is considered preventable through routine care.
The records submitted with your claim plays a critical role in coverage decisions. Mold absolutely spreads throughout properties when conditions allow, which is why timely remediation by certified professionals is critical. Mold spreads through tiny spores that travel through air currents, HVAC systems, and even on clothing and pet fur. Once spores land on surfaces with adequate moisture and organic material, a new mold colony can form and start expanding. A mold problem in your basement today can become a whole-house contamination event within weeks if underlying moisture issues persist.
Disturbing mold growth without proper containment dramatically accelerates spread.
